vossmarks
Tag cloud
Picture wall
Daily
Plugins
  • ► Play Videos
RSS Feed
  • RSS Feed
  • ATOM Feed
  • Daily Feed
Filters

Links per page

  • 20 links
  • 50 links
  • 100 links

Display

Filter untagged links
JOHN SNOW MEMORANDUM - John Snow Memorandum
Friday 30/10/2020 10:30:03 archive.org wallabag
thumbnail
MORE THAN 6,400 scientists, researchers & healthcare professionals have now signed the John Snow Memorandum.
We vet every signature, so it may take 72 hours for your name to appear.
Thanks for your support, and please continue to share  with your colleagues.
coronavirus
https://www.johnsnowmemo.com
650 links
Shaarli - The personal, minimalist, super-fast, database free, bookmarking service by the Shaarli community - Theme by kalvn